Ordinals
beta
Sat 844133718947258
decimal
168826.3718947258
degree
0°168826′1498″3718947258‴
percentile
40.19684380360978%
name
hwgwnfyowsd
cycle
0
epoch
0
period
83
block
168826
offset
3718947258
timestamp
2012-02-28 04:07:11 UTC
rarity
common
prev
next